The answer to the question of the minimum number of words required to write a chapter of a novel varied according to the genre, plot, and writing style of the author. Generally speaking, a chapter of a novel was between 2000 to 4000 words long, but there were also many novels that could reach a length of more than 5000 words. If you want to write a compact novel, the length of a chapter might need to be around 2000 words. Such novels usually have a main plot climax and an ending where the reader can quickly jump to the next chapter. If you want to write a long novel, a chapter might need to be between 3000 to 4000 words. Such novels usually contained slow narrations that required more time to build the plot and characters. The length of the first chapter of a novel depended on many factors such as the genre, plot, character setting, and so on. But generally speaking, the first chapter should attract the attention of the readers as much as possible and make them want to continue reading. If you want to write a long first chapter, you can consider the following points: - Adding some suspense and conflict made the readers want to know more about the background and the protagonist. - You can introduce the protagonist or main character at the beginning to make the reader interested in them. - Use appropriate language and rhetorical devices such as description, metaphor, contrast, etc. to enhance the readers 'reading ability and attractiveness. If you want to write a short first chapter, you can consider the following points: - The beginning should be as concise and clear as possible so that the reader can quickly understand the background of the story and the main character. - It is necessary to use appropriate language and rhetorical devices to improve the reading and attractiveness of the novel.
